Year 5 have had a super week of learning– well done Year 5!

In English Year 5 have been writing about Hero the swallow’s journey from England to Africa. They have also created some detailed fact reports on swallows.

 In Maths Year 5 have been re-capping long division. They have also been re-visiting place value and estimating on a number line.

In RE this week, Year 5 have been discovering and reflecting on the messages they get from the bible stories. They have been connecting them with what God wants them to do and who can help them interpret the bible.

In science the class have continued to investigate different materials and performed an experiment to test different materials and whether, once processes like heat, mixing and sieving have been applied, the changes can be reversible or irreversible.

 Finally, Year 5 have enjoyed taking part in mindful yoga this week.
